How Math Gymnasium Works
📸 Image Gallery
Math gymnasium is based on the idea that the brain can be trained and improved through cognitive exercises, similar to how a physical gym can improve physical fitness. By engaging in math-based activities, individuals can stimulate neural connections, build cognitive reserve, and enhance problem-solving abilities. This can lead to better performance in various subjects, including mathematics, reading, and even arts. The core principle is that the brain can reorganize and adapt in response to challenges, much like the build-up of physical muscles through exercise.
